Name Pronunciation Software, NameCoach, Now Available

April 5, 2023

The Office of Information Technology and the Office of the Vice Provost for Teaching and Learning have partnered to bring NameCoach name pronunciation software to UCI. 

Faculty and staff at UCI can use NameCoach to create an audio recording of their name, which can be shared in email signatures, on staff and student group website directories, and any other location where a link can be embedded. NameCoach is also integrated into UCI Canvas for ready access by students and instructors.

Using NameCoach to share the pronunciation of your name can help others pronounce it correctly, avoiding misunderstandings or awkwardness and promoting a more inclusive workplace culture.
